Can Hemp tincture helps in managing pain?

Yes, Hemp tincture can indeed help in managing pain. Hemp tinctures are particularly effective because they allow for easy absorption into the bloodstream when placed under the tongue. This method allows for quicker relief compared to other oral consumption methods like capsules or edibles. .

The endocannabinoid system plays a crucial role in regulating various bodily functions including pain perception and inflammation. By interacting with cannabinoid receptors found throughout this system, Cannabinoids in hemp extract helps to modulate pain signals and reduce inflammation.

Hemp has been found to possess anti-inflammatory properties by inhibiting the production of inflammatory molecules and reducing swelling. By reducing inflammation at the source of the pain, It helps alleviate discomfort associated with conditions such as arthritis or muscle soreness

The analgesic properties in hemp have shown promise in managing both chronic and acute pain conditions. Studies have demonstrated its effectiveness against conditions such as arthritis, neuropathic pain, migraines, and even post-surgical discomfort.

Medical Hemp indirectly affects serotonin receptors known for their role in regulating mood and pain sensation. This interaction may contribute to its analgesic properties by altering how we perceive and process painful stimuli.

It's important to note that while many people have reported positive effects using medical hemp tinctures for managing pain, individual experiences may vary depending on factors such as dosage and personal sensitivity.
